2015 Cricket World Cup

Official logo
Dates 14 February 2015 – 29 March 2015
Player of the series Mitchell Starc
Most runs Martin Guptill (547)
Most wickets Mitchell Starc (22) Trent Boult (22)

Which country hosted the first ICC Cricket World Cup?

International Cricket Council has been organizing ICC World Cup in every 4 years since 1975 and various countries in different regions have got opportunities to host the cricket’s showpiece event. First ever cricket world cup was hosted by England who invented the sport. England has hosted the most world cups as many as five times.

How many countries take part in the Cricket World Cup?

Currently, there are more than 100 countries playing this sport and associated with ICC. International cricket is played in three formats. A five-day match called Test match; same day match comprising 50-over a side called One-day International; and 20-over a side called T-20 International are the three formats.
